ABSTRACT
"POWER FACTOR CORRECTION" method is used
when any inductive load is connected and due to these the current
will be lagging.
Therefore reactive power will be needed more so the load will
consume more power. So here the capacitor is connected before the
load so it will provide reactive power and again the load will
consume the near value to its rated power.
These techniques is used:In agriculture where farmer uses heavy motor for pumping the
water from well.
In Industries where different motor is used for different
purpose
In commercial purpose for example Schools,colleges,etc.
Residential purpose and many more places where this
techniques
is used.
